#31550f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#31550f is composed of 19.2% red, 33.3%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 42.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 82.4% yellow and 66.7% black. It has a hue angle of 90.9 degrees, a saturation of 70% and a lightness of 19.6%. #31550f color hex could be obtained by blending #62aa1e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336600.

Shades and Tints of #31550f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010200 is the darkest color, while #f6fcf0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#31550f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#323232 is the less saturated color, while #316103 is the most saturated one.
